
Pierre Samuel
Pierre Samuel was a French mathematician renowned for his contributions to algebra and mathematics education. He played a key role in developing mathematical logic, set theory, and the foundations of algebraic structures, helping to clarify and organize complex mathematical ideas. Samuel also authored influential textbooks that shaped modern mathematical learning. His work emphasized rigorous reasoning and precise definitions, influencing both research and teaching. Overall, he is recognized as a significant figure for advancing the understanding and teaching of fundamental mathematical concepts in the 20th century.
